PARLIAMENTARY EARLY DAY MOTION
POST TRAUMATIC STRESS DISORDER (12 December 2005)
Motion Details
That this House recognises that the diagnosis and potential causes of post tra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) are increasing; congratulates ASSIST Trauma Care for providing evidence-based therapy for those suffering the effects of psychological trauma and on its work in meeting the needs of a significant number of trauma sufferers, many of whom are referred by general practitioners, primary care trusts and NHS Direct; and urges the Government to address the growing need for additional, highly trained, specialist trauma therapists whose provision of timely treatment will not only help to reduce the costs of long-term sickness and unemployment, but will also improve significantly the lives of PTSD sufferers and their families.
